Jackson Era-People

Jackson Era Review- Important People to Know

QuestionAnswer

Who invented the telegraph? Samuel Morse
Who built a large textile mill in Massachusetts? Francis Cabot Lowell
Who built the first successful steamboat? Robert Fulton
Who founded American public schools? Horace Mann
Who was known for helping the mentally ill? Dorthea Dix
Who started the first American school for the deaf? Thomas Gallaudet
Who was the leader of the Underground Railroad? Harriet Tubman
Who was a leader of the abolitionist movement AND was a former slave? Frederick Douglass
Who was an abolitionist and a leader in the women's rights movement? Sojourner Truth
Which woman fought for the right to vote and was arrested for voting? Susan B. Anthony
Which woman fought for women's rights and was a leader at the Seneca Falls Convention? Elizabeth Cady Stanton
Who was a white abolitionist? William Lloyd Garrison
Which woman founded the Shakers? Ann Lee
Who invented the Cotton Gin? Eli Whitney
Who invented interchangeable parts? Eli Whitney
Who invented the first steel plow? John Deere
Who led a slave rebellion in Virginia? Nat Turner
Who was Jackson's vice president and the leader of the south? John C. Calhoun
Who was president for one month before he died of pneumonia? William Henry Harrison
Who's nickname was Old Hickory? Andrew Jackson
Who won the election of 1824 by winning a vote from the House of Representatives? John Quincy Adams
Which president was nicknamed Old Kinderhook? Martin Van Buren
